在围棋、象棋等传统棋类游戏中,计算机程序已经成为了人类棋手的强劲对手。其中,AlphaGo作为一款人工智能围棋程序,更是以其惊人的表现,战胜了无数世界冠军,成为了棋类游戏领域的一个传奇。本文将揭秘AlphaGo如何战胜无数世界冠军,以及其背后的技术原理。
AlphaGo的诞生与发展
AlphaGo是由DeepMind公司研发的一款人工智能围棋程序。DeepMind成立于2010年,是一家专注于人工智能和机器学习领域的英国公司。AlphaGo的诞生,标志着人工智能在围棋领域取得了重大突破。
1. AlphaGo的早期版本
在2014年,DeepMind发布了AlphaGo的早期版本。这个版本虽然已经具备了与专业棋手对弈的能力,但还未达到战胜世界冠军的水平。
2. AlphaGo Zero
2016年,DeepMind发布了AlphaGo Zero。与早期版本相比,AlphaGo Zero采用了更加先进的深度学习和强化学习技术。它在没有学习过任何人类棋谱的情况下,通过自我对弈,逐渐提高了棋力。
AlphaGo的技术原理
AlphaGo之所以能够战胜世界冠军,主要得益于以下技术:
1. 深度学习
深度学习是一种模拟人脑神经元连接方式的人工神经网络。AlphaGo采用了深度神经网络,通过学习大量的围棋对局数据,使其能够识别棋局中的各种模式。
2. 强化学习
强化学习是一种通过不断试错来学习最优策略的方法。AlphaGo在训练过程中,通过自我对弈来不断提高棋力。在这个过程中,它不断尝试新的走法,并从中学习到最优的决策。
3. 模拟人脑的思考方式
AlphaGo在决策时,不仅考虑当前棋局的局面,还会模拟人脑的思考方式,考虑未来的棋局发展。这使得AlphaGo在比赛中能够更加灵活地应对各种局面。
AlphaGo战胜世界冠军的案例
以下是一些AlphaGo战胜世界冠军的案例:
1. 李世石(韩国)
2016年3月,AlphaGo在韩国首尔与世界围棋冠军李世石进行了五番棋对决。最终,AlphaGo以4:1的成绩战胜李世石,震惊了围棋界。
2. 谢尔盖·卡尔雅科夫(俄罗斯)
2017年,AlphaGo在俄罗斯圣彼得堡与俄罗斯围棋冠军谢尔盖·卡尔雅科夫进行了五番棋对决。最终,AlphaGo以100:0的巨大优势战胜了卡尔雅科夫。
3. 柯洁(中国)
2017年5月,AlphaGo在中国乌镇与世界围棋冠军柯洁进行了三番棋对决。最终,AlphaGo以3:0的成绩战胜了柯洁,再次刷新了围棋界的历史。
AlphaGo的未来
AlphaGo的成功,不仅为人工智能领域带来了新的突破,也为我们带来了更多的思考。在未来,人工智能有望在更多领域发挥重要作用,为人类创造更多的价值。
1. 推动人工智能技术发展
AlphaGo的成功,激励了更多研究者投身于人工智能领域。随着技术的不断进步,人工智能将在更多领域取得突破。
2. 促进围棋文化传承
AlphaGo的崛起,使得围棋这一古老文化得到了更多关注。未来,人工智能有望帮助围棋文化传承与发展。
总之,AlphaGo作为一款人工智能围棋程序,以其出色的表现,战胜了无数世界冠军。在未来的发展中,人工智能将继续推动围棋乃至更多领域的进步。
